Transaction 11570302a247a1652f481bf028ebb05fa821ebb3a06d1f4755e65c0180d04643

1 Input
2 Outputs
  • 11570302a247a1652f481bf028ebb05fa821ebb3a06d1f4755e65c0180d04643:0
  • value  2046463159
    address  3MTxUuLL6k5hu4SmirGLLhAXvUjcVRc8d8
  • 11570302a247a1652f481bf028ebb05fa821ebb3a06d1f4755e65c0180d04643:1
  • value  941040
    address  1LFcTktEcqH47rsNLgMESFry4uV1DHFbSK